Understanding the Micro Incinerator: Technical Principles

At the heart of the Micro Incinerator is the principle of infrared heat sterilization. This technology employs a ceramic heating chamber, designed to reach high temperatures quickly, allowing for effective sterilization of inoculating loops without generating harmful aerosols. The encapsulated design ensures that the sterilization process is clean-bench-safe, maintaining the sterility of the surrounding environment. The Micro Incinerator effectively vaporizes any biological material on the loop in a matter of seconds, ensuring that practitioners can move swiftly between samples without the risk of contamination.

Micro Incinerator vs. Flame Sterilizers

Feature Micro Incinerator Flame Sterilizers (e.g., Alcohol Lamps)
Sterilization Time Seconds 30-60 seconds
Fuel Source Electricity Flammable gases/liquids
Heat Source Infrared Open Flame
Operating Environment Clean-Bench-Safe Not suitable for clean rooms
Aerosol Generation None Can produce aerosols
